TARGET ALL-AROUND SCHOLARSHIPS |
Deadline: November 1st, 2005 |

| Use Your Community Service Learning Experience! |
| Each year, Target awards more than 2,100 All –Around Scholarships—including four $10,000 national scholarships and two smaller scholarships for each Target store—to high school seniors and college students age 24 and younger. Scholarships recognize volunteer work as well as academic achievement, encouraging students to show us true enlightenment goes beyond what can be learned from textbooks. |
| Eligibility Requirements: |
- High school seniors, high school graduates and current undergraduate college students (age 24 and under) who are legal U.S. residents are eligible to apply.
- Applicants must enroll in a full–time undergraduate course of study no later than the fall term of the 2005–2006 school year at an accredited two–or four–year college, university or vocational–technical school in the U.S.
- Employees of Target Corporation and past recipients of Target All–Around Scholarships are not eligible to apply.
- Program is not offered in Alaska, Hawaii, Puerto Rico, or outside the United States.
|
| Selection Criteria: |
Target All–Around Scholarship recipients are selected by an independent organization, The Citizens' Scholarship Foundation of America, Inc. (CSFA) chooses recipients based on:
- Number of community volunteer service hours
- Volunteer leadership awards and honors
- Appraisal form completed by volunteer supervisor or leader
- Essay on volunteer service
- Grade point average of 2.0 or higher (C average)
- Preference is given to students living in communities where Target stores are located.
